About Yalda Moayedi
Yalda Moayedi is a scholar working on Sensory Systems, Developmental Neuroscience and Speech and Hearing, having authored 24 papers that have together received 422 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Hearing, Cochlea, Tinnitus, Genetics (5 papers), Retinal Development and Disorders (4 papers) and Cancer-related molecular mechanisms research (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Sensory Systems (118 citations), Ophthalmology (54 citations) and Cognitive Neuroscience (64 citations). Yalda Moayedi has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Canada and Netherlands. Frequent co-authors include Ellen A. Lumpkin, Graeme Mardon, Simon S. Gao, Rosalie Wang, John S. Oghalai, Andrew K. Groves, Brian E. Applegate, Patrick D. Raphael, Jian Zuo and Stéphanie Michlig.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Neuroscience, The Journal of Comparative Neurology and Journal of Neurophysiology.
